About Cook County

Cook County in south-central Georgia's Coastal Plain has flat terrain with sandy soils that generally support conventional septic systems with standard drain-field designs. The Upper Floridan aquifer provides abundant well water at moderate depths, and the county's agricultural setting means periodic nitrate testing is recommended. Low-lying areas near the Withlacoochee River may have elevated water tables that affect drain-field placement.

Septic Pumping in Cook County — common questions

How often do I need septic pumping?

Septic Pumping is typically scheduled every 3–5 years for a typical household. Local conditions (household size, soil type, water usage) can shift that window, so a licensed pro will set a cadence that fits your system.
